Transaction 21085eae87e3310e32ee7dee321cc41dce8d534f9f9aa7e9f2840529a8e42075
1 Input
1 Output
-
21085eae87e3310e32ee7dee321cc41dce8d534f9f9aa7e9f2840529a8e42075:0
- value
- 524339
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6fb04836361c21f0debde8bc9f33e62d5127c3d9 OP_EQUAL
- address
- 3Bsa78WrbshTzvdAiJqyNqPdQiaxEb9dMX